Tooth Stain Prevention

Bonding/Fillings, News, Newsletter, Snore Guards, Teeth WhiteningBy Katie ThomasMay 27, 2021

There are two types of stain that affect our teeth. Intrinsic tooth staining is the staining of the inner layer of the tooth. Extrinsic tooth staining is the staining of the outer layer of the tooth.
